U.S. Consumer Confidence Falls Ahead of Holidays
from AURN News · host Jamie Jackson, Clay Cane, Ebony McMorris
Consumer confidence in the U.S. has fallen sharply, with Americans reporting growing pessimism about business conditions, labor markets and household incomes. As inflation and job losses weigh heavily on workers, spending expectations for major purchases are declining even as the holiday shopping season ramps up.
